SECTION 04 SUB-SECTION 02 (ENGINES)
CLEANING
Discard all gasketsClean all metal components in cleanernon-ferrous metal
Torque to 20 Nsrn (15 ft-lbslPlace clean cloth over crankcase to prevent circlip from falling into crankcaseUse pointed tool to remove circlips from pistonCAUTION: When tapping out gudgeon pins, hold piston firmly in place to eliminate the possibilities of transmitting shock and pressure to the connecting rodAt assembly, place the pistons over the connecting rods with the letters "AU S" (over an arrow on the piston dome) facing in direction of the exhaust port
NOTE: Torque each cylinder head individually
Scrape off carbon formation from cylinder exhaust port, cylinder head and piston dome using wooden spatula
NOTE: The letters "AUS" (over an arrow on the piston dorne) must be visible after cleaning
Clean the piston ring grooves with groove cleaner tools, or with piece of broken ring
